1629609163710454521

Perfect Square

1629609163710454521 is a perfect square (1276561461 × 1276561461)

Quick Response (QR) Code

What is a QR code?

Data: 1629609163710454521

EC Level:

Barcode

Data: 1629609163710454521

Format: